NDLEA operatives apprehend two Pakistani businessmen, Nigerians for drug trafficking

Operatives of the National Drug Law Enforcement Agency, NDLEA, apprehended two Pakistani businessmen and two Nigerians for drug trafficking on Sunday.

The agency, in a statement posted on Facebook and signed by the Director, Media and Advocacy, Femi Babafemi, explained that Asif Muhammed and Hussain Naveed, the Pakistani men, were apprehended at the Murtala Muhammed International Airport, Lagos, with eight kilograms of cocaine concealed in a public address system while they were attempting to board a plane.
